Sony to Make Laptops Go ‘Green’

For all the IT nerds out there, here’s a solution from Sony that would lighten the burden on your ‘green’ conscience!

The new W series notebook eco-friendly PC from Sony is one of their latest additions to the market and it is preceded by all the talk of its green profile.

So what’s special?

  1. The notebook chassis is made of plastic consisting of about 20 % recycled compact disks
  2. Shipped in a stylish and reusable carrying case made of recycled plastic bottles
  3. Absence of a printed manual

What’s the point?

To demonstrate Sony’s commitment to lower the power consumption of their products and greenhouse gas emissions at their facilities…

It is as impressive from the inside too…

These notebooks, priced at $ 450 to start with, have high-definition, 10.1-inch screens and hard drives with 250 gigabytes of storage. The new machine is billed by Sony as the ideal ‘secondary’ personal computer for light tasks, Internet browsing, and online social networking.
